Default Removing my torqe converter

Ok, so i went to a couple of transmissions shops and they all had the same diagnosis: BAD TORQUE CONVErTER. A couple of places would charge me over 750.00 to replace, 300 for the converter and 450 fo the labor. Do you know how long it takes me to make 750.00? I decided to start the project myself. First and foremost, I bought the Haynes Manuel (good investment). I lifted the car and put it up on jacks, not a easy feat if you doing it in your unlevel back yard, either way I did it. AFter the air box and battery tray were removed I then proceded to take apart all of the electircal. As of today I have drained the tranny fluid and removed the Passender side drive shaft. Pretty easy with the right tools, I ll keep you guys up to date. This friday I should take the other drive shaft off and strart removing the transaxel from the engine. God willing the car should be good to go on Sat night.
